## TileForge cache layer — plugin notes

If your plugin renders custom map tiles through TileForge, know that there's a shared cache layer sitting between your renderer and the client. Tiles are keyed on layer ID, zoom, and style hash — so if you change styling without bumping your style hash, users will see stale tiles and you'll get blamed. Purges are rate-limited per plugin, so don't hammer the invalidation endpoint. To reason about TTLs and eviction, check the cache's current configuration values.

settings of tagug-fajof:
[zorwyn]
host = zorwyn.nelvrosys.corp
user = zorwyn_svc
database = zorwyn_prod

Ahead of Thursday's leadership review, branch managers should note the proposed changes to discounting on deals above the large-deal threshold. Under the Varnholt framework, discounts beyond 12% will require regional sign-off, and beyond 18% approval from the pricing committee chaired by Dorit Askelund. Historical data from the Ferrow branch network shows uncontrolled discounting eroded margin by three points last year. Please review the attached schedule before the session. The rationale for these thresholds is set out below.

management briefing: Project Zorix slips by six weeks because of the audit delay.

## Configuration

Mergeline deduplicates customer records nightly for the Ostrev billing platform. Set `MERGE_THRESHOLD` (default 0.92) and `BATCH_SIZE` in `mergeline.env` before cutting a release. Dry-run mode is controlled by `DRY_RUN=1` and should stay on for the first production cycle. Mergeline signs its merge audit log, and the signing key is set on the next line.

secret setting of hahig-fawig: COURIER_KEY3=c95

The waveform preview in Clipforge renders from a downsampled peak file rather than the raw audio, generated at upload time by the Brindle worker pool. This keeps scrubbing responsive even on hour-long sessions, at the cost of a few seconds of preprocessing. For the release, we froze the downsampling parameters after testing against Orla's podcast corpus — changing them invalidates every cached peak file. The shipped constants are these.

limits module of fafog-tawef:
CAPS = {
    "belath": 369,
    "queneth": 818,
    "ralwyn": 169,
    "goriel": 1004,
    "novvan": 808,
}